Indonesia: June 10, 2003

Archives

The fighting in Aceh is becoming more intense. Today, at least seven soldiers were killed in action against separatist rebels. Since the government offensive began on May 19th, 23 soldiers and police have died, as well as 160 rebels (some of whom may have been civilians caught in the crossfire). Another hundred rebels had surrendered and 200 more were taken prisoner.
